It's no secret that the cost of housing is on the rise, especially in urban areas where space is limited, and demand is high. Many innovative solutions are being proposed to address the housing crisis, one of them being the expandable container house. These modular homes are not only cost-effective but also environmentally friendly and can be easily customized to suit individual needs. However, one question remains - what determines the expandable container house price? In this article, we will delve into the various factors that influence the cost of these modern dwellings.
Location
Location plays a significant role in determining the price of an expandable container house. Just like traditional real estate, the cost of land in a particular area can greatly impact the overall price of the property. For instance, container homes located in prime neighborhoods or cities with high property values are likely to cost more than those in rural or less desirable areas. Additionally, factors such as proximity to amenities, schools, and transportation hubs can also influence the price of the property. Therefore, when considering the cost of an expandable container house, it's essential to take into account the location and the associated land costs.
Size and Design
Another crucial factor that determines the price of an expandable container house is its size and design. The size of the container house will directly impact the overall cost, with larger homes typically being more expensive than smaller ones. Additionally, the complexity of the design, including the number of levels, customizations, and special features, can also affect the price. For example, a container house with multiple stories, intricate architectural details, and high-end finishes will cost more than a standard one-story design with minimal customization. When planning to build an expandable container house, it's essential to consider the desired size and design elements carefully to stay within budget.
Construction Materials
The choice of construction materials also plays a significant role in determining the price of an expandable container house. Container homes can be built using a variety of materials, including steel, wood, glass, and recycled materials. The cost of these materials can vary widely, with steel being one of the most common choices due to its durability, strength, and cost-effectiveness. However, higher-end materials such as glass or eco-friendly options may increase the overall price of the container house. Additionally, the quality of materials used, including insulation, windows, doors, and roofing, can also impact the cost of construction. Therefore, it's crucial to carefully consider the construction materials when estimating the price of an expandable container house.
Labor and Construction Costs
Labor and construction costs are another essential factor that influences the price of an expandable container house. The cost of hiring architects, engineers, contractors, and other professionals to design and build the container house can vary significantly depending on the location, expertise, and experience of the individuals involved. Additionally, construction costs, including permits, site preparation, utilities, and finishing touches, can also add to the overall price. Labor and construction costs can fluctuate based on factors such as market demand, seasonal variations, and unforeseen challenges during the building process. Therefore, it's essential to budget wisely and account for potential cost overruns when planning to build an expandable container house.
Market Demand and Trends
Market demand and trends can also impact the price of an expandable container house. As the popularity of container homes continues to grow, so does the demand for these innovative dwellings. This increased demand can lead to higher prices as builders and suppliers capitalize on the trend. Additionally, market conditions, including inflation, interest rates, and economic factors, can also influence the cost of building a container house. Therefore, it's essential to stay informed about current market trends, pricing fluctuations, and emerging technologies in the construction industry to make informed decisions about the price of an expandable container house.
In conclusion, several factors determine the price of an expandable container house, including location, size and design, construction materials, labor and construction costs, and market demand and trends. By carefully considering these factors and planning accordingly, individuals can estimate the cost of building their dream container home. While the price of an expandable container house may vary depending on these factors, the benefits of affordability, sustainability, and versatility make it a viable housing option for those looking to embrace a modern, eco-friendly lifestyle.
